An Advanced Certificate in Trade Law Ethics equips professionals with a comprehensive understanding of ethical considerations within international trade. The program delves into crucial legal frameworks, regulatory compliance, and practical applications, making it highly relevant for a career in global commerce.
Learning outcomes for this certificate include mastering international trade law principles, analyzing ethical dilemmas in trade practices, and developing effective compliance strategies for multinational corporations. Graduates will be adept at navigating complex trade regulations and fostering ethical business conduct.

An Advanced Certificate in Trade Law Ethics is increasingly significant in today's globalized market. The UK's complex regulatory landscape and its prominent role in international trade demand professionals with a strong ethical compass and deep understanding of trade laws. According to the Department for International Trade, UK exports in 2022 totaled £683 billion. This highlights the substantial economic activity governed by trade ethics and regulations. A growing awareness of corporate social responsibility (CSR) and sustainable business practices further underscores the need for specialized training in this area. The Institute of Export & International Trade reported a 15% increase in membership applications from professionals seeking to enhance their knowledge of trade compliance and ethics in the past year.
